annotate splice_trap.xml @ 4:cd336e593a92 draft

planemo upload
author bioitcore
date Thu, 07 Sep 2017 16:53:12 -0400
parents adc0f7765d85
children 2ebca9da5e42
Ignore whitespace changes - Everywhere: Within whitespace: At end of lines:
rev   line source
1
adc0f7765d85 planemo upload
bioitcore
parents:
diff changeset
1 <tool id="splice_trap" name="SpliceTrap" version="1.0.0">
adc0f7765d85 planemo upload
bioitcore
parents:
diff changeset
2 <description>A statistic tool for quantifying exon inclusion ratios in paired-end RNA-seq data, with broad applications for the study of alternative splicing.
adc0f7765d85 planemo upload
bioitcore
parents:
diff changeset
3 </description>
adc0f7765d85 planemo upload
bioitcore
parents:
diff changeset
4 <requirements>
adc0f7765d85 planemo upload
bioitcore
parents:
diff changeset
5 <requirement type="package" version="1.2.1.1">bowtie</requirement>
adc0f7765d85 planemo upload
bioitcore
parents:
diff changeset
6 </requirements>
4
cd336e593a92 planemo upload
bioitcore
parents: 1
diff changeset
7 <command detect_errors="exit_code" interpreter="perl">
cd336e593a92 planemo upload
bioitcore
parents: 1
diff changeset
8 $__tool_directory__/SpliceTrap.pl -p 8 -l $__tool_directory__ -d hg38v3 -1
cd336e593a92 planemo upload
bioitcore
parents: 1
diff changeset
9 #if $input_type_conditional.spliceTrap_input_type == "paired"
cd336e593a92 planemo upload
bioitcore
parents: 1
diff changeset
10 $input_type_conditional.input_1 -2 $input_type_conditional.input_2
cd336e593a92 planemo upload
bioitcore
parents: 1
diff changeset
11 #else
cd336e593a92 planemo upload
bioitcore
parents: 1
diff changeset
12 $input_type_conditional.input.forward -2 $input_type_conditional.input.reverse
cd336e593a92 planemo upload
bioitcore
parents: 1
diff changeset
13 #end if
cd336e593a92 planemo upload
bioitcore
parents: 1
diff changeset
14 -s $read_size $output1 $output2
cd336e593a92 planemo upload
bioitcore
parents: 1
diff changeset
15 </command>
1
adc0f7765d85 planemo upload
bioitcore
parents:
diff changeset
16 <inputs>
4
cd336e593a92 planemo upload
bioitcore
parents: 1
diff changeset
17 <conditional name="input_type_conditional">
cd336e593a92 planemo upload
bioitcore
parents: 1
diff changeset
18 <param name="spliceTrap_input_type" type="select" label="Input Type" help="Select between paired and paired collection">
cd336e593a92 planemo upload
bioitcore
parents: 1
diff changeset
19 <option value="paired" selected="true">Paired</option>
cd336e593a92 planemo upload
bioitcore
parents: 1
diff changeset
20 <option value="paired_collection">Paired Collection</option>
cd336e593a92 planemo upload
bioitcore
parents: 1
diff changeset
21 </param>
cd336e593a92 planemo upload
bioitcore
parents: 1
diff changeset
22 <when value="paired">
cd336e593a92 planemo upload
bioitcore
parents: 1
diff changeset
23 <param format='fastq' name='input_1' type='data' label="FASTQ file, reverse reads" />
cd336e593a92 planemo upload
bioitcore
parents: 1
diff changeset
24 <param format='fastq' name='input_2' type='data' label="FASTQ file, forward reads" />
cd336e593a92 planemo upload
bioitcore
parents: 1
diff changeset
25 </when>
cd336e593a92 planemo upload
bioitcore
parents: 1
diff changeset
26 <when value="paired_collection">
cd336e593a92 planemo upload
bioitcore
parents: 1
diff changeset
27 <param format="fastq" name='input' type="data_collection" collection_type="paired" label="Select a paired collection" help="Specify paired dataset collection containing paired reads"/>
cd336e593a92 planemo upload
bioitcore
parents: 1
diff changeset
28 </when>
cd336e593a92 planemo upload
bioitcore
parents: 1
diff changeset
29 </conditional>
cd336e593a92 planemo upload
bioitcore
parents: 1
diff changeset
30
cd336e593a92 planemo upload
bioitcore
parents: 1
diff changeset
31 <param name='read_size' type='integer' value='50' label="Read size" />
1
adc0f7765d85 planemo upload
bioitcore
parents:
diff changeset
32 </inputs>
adc0f7765d85 planemo upload
bioitcore
parents:
diff changeset
33 <outputs>
4
cd336e593a92 planemo upload
bioitcore
parents: 1
diff changeset
34 <data format="txt" name="output1" />
cd336e593a92 planemo upload
bioitcore
parents: 1
diff changeset
35 <data format="txt" name="output2" />
1
adc0f7765d85 planemo upload
bioitcore
parents:
diff changeset
36 </outputs>
adc0f7765d85 planemo upload
bioitcore
parents:
diff changeset
37 <tests>
adc0f7765d85 planemo upload
bioitcore
parents:
diff changeset
38 <test>
adc0f7765d85 planemo upload
bioitcore
parents:
diff changeset
39 <param name="input1" value="input1.fastq"/>
adc0f7765d85 planemo upload
bioitcore
parents:
diff changeset
40 <param name="input2" value="input2.fastq"/>
adc0f7765d85 planemo upload
bioitcore
parents:
diff changeset
41 <output name="output1" file="output1.txt"/>
adc0f7765d85 planemo upload
bioitcore
parents:
diff changeset
42 <output name="output2" file="output2.txt"/>
adc0f7765d85 planemo upload
bioitcore
parents:
diff changeset
43 </test>
adc0f7765d85 planemo upload
bioitcore
parents:
diff changeset
44 </tests>
4
cd336e593a92 planemo upload
bioitcore
parents: 1
diff changeset
45 <help>
1
adc0f7765d85 planemo upload
bioitcore
parents:
diff changeset
46 **SpliceTrap**
adc0f7765d85 planemo upload
bioitcore
parents:
diff changeset
47 </help>
adc0f7765d85 planemo upload
bioitcore
parents:
diff changeset
48 <citations>
adc0f7765d85 planemo upload
bioitcore
parents:
diff changeset
49 <citation type="bibtex">
adc0f7765d85 planemo upload
bioitcore
parents:
diff changeset
50 http://rulai.cshl.edu/splicetrap
adc0f7765d85 planemo upload
bioitcore
parents:
diff changeset
51 </citation>
adc0f7765d85 planemo upload
bioitcore
parents:
diff changeset
52 </citations>
adc0f7765d85 planemo upload
bioitcore
parents:
diff changeset
53 </tool>
4
cd336e593a92 planemo upload
bioitcore
parents: 1
diff changeset
54